Governors of the 36 states of the federation, under the aegis of the
Nigeria Governors Forum, are set to hold their 8th teleconference to
review the COVID-19 situation in states as well as develop strategies on
how best to quickly overcome the effects of the pandemic.
The
Group Managing Director of the Nigeria National Petroleum Corporation,
Mr Mele Kyari, is also expected to participate in the meeting scheduled
to hold on Wednesday.
This was contained in an invitation from
the Director General of the Nigeria Governors’ Forum, Mr Asishana Bayo
Okauru, to the governors.
According to the invitation, issues to
be discussed at the meeting include: “an update from the Presidential
Task Force, on Covid-19, a new initiative code-named CACOVID – Volunteer
Health Workers Support Scheme to States, which includes a consideration
for a CACOVID – Healthcare Training Proposal among others.”
Okauru
also said, “The state governors will also take a peek into the CACOVID
Distribution of palliatives and also receive a feedback from states. It
is expected to get an update on the lockdown and see whether or not the
palliatives have made any impact on the citizenry.
“The governors
will also discuss the NCDC Bill, 2020 among other matters, apart from
taking a critical look at the nation’s economic sustainability plan,
Post-Covid-19.
“The NNPC GMD, Mr Mele Kyari, is also expected to
join the meeting to discuss the intervention and coordination efforts of
the NNPC since the outbreak of the pandemic. The meeting is to start at
2pm.”
